[][src]Function libeyelink_sys::eyelink_in_setup

pub unsafe extern "C" fn eyelink_in_setup() -> INT16

@ingroup setup_eyelink Checks if tracker is still in a Setup menu activity (includes camera image view, calibration, and validation). Used to terminate the subject setup loop.

@return \c 0 if no longer in setup mode.

\b Example:

\code

#include 

int current_mode;
int prev_mode =0;
UINT start_time  = current_msec();

while(current_msec() < start_time + 10000)
{
if(!eyelink_is_connected())
return -1;

current_mode =eyelink_in_setup();
if (current_mode!=prev_mode)
eyemsg_printf("%s", current_mode?"In setup":"Not in setup");

prev_mode = current_mode;
}
\endcode

\b Output:

\code
MSG	905992 In setup
MSG	909596 Not in setup
\endcode

\sa \c eyelink_current_mode()